Subject: Memtrace cut-over complete

Team,

Cut-over to Memtrace v2 for GPU memory profiling finished last night. Old v1 agents are disabled; any tickets referencing v1 dashboards should be closed as resolved-by-migration. Sampling overhead is now under 2% and allocation traces include kernel names. Known gap: profiles older than 30 days were not migrated. Point customers at the v2 docs for setup questions. For reference when troubleshooting, the agent now runs with the following configuration.

settings of bagaf-bawip:
[aldax]
port = 5000
region = south-4
host = aldax.brasklabs.corp
team = brivan
timeout_ms = 2000
retries = 2

Subject: Rotation complete — ThumbForge queue worker key

Hi Marek,

Ahead of the 4.2 release cut, we've rotated the credential that the ThumbForge workers use to pull jobs from the thumbnail generation queue. The old key remains valid for 48 hours to drain in-flight renders; after that, workers presenting it will be rejected and jobs will requeue. Please confirm the release checklist references the new secret name before you tag the build. The replacement key is included below for your records.

app token of fajop-fahif = qvz4-AnML

Heads up — we rotated the signing key for the Stockmend inventory reconciliation job this week. The old one had been kicking around since the Pinebrook migration and a couple of laptops still had copies, so it was time. Nothing about the job itself changed: it still runs at 02:30 and still pushes a signed summary to the ledger service. Just make sure your runner config points at the new key before the next cycle, otherwise the summary upload gets rejected. New key is right here.

deploy key for fafof-yaguf: bky4_zHj6